Roger Yandell, M.D. is an associate professor in the Department of Obstetrics and Gynecology at Texas Tech University Health Sciences Center School of Medicine. He is board certified by the American College of Obstetrics and Gynecology and a Fellow of the American College of Obstetrics and Gynecology.

Dr. Yandell graduated with honors from Texas Tech University with a BA in Chemistry. While there he was elected into Who�s Who Among Students in American Universities and Colleges. After completing medical school and his residency at The University of Texas Medical Branch at Galveston, he stayed as a faculty member until 2003. During that time he had extensive post graduate training in the medical and surgical applications of laser, and endoscopic surgery. He further expanded these skills to teach international post-graduate courses.

His hobbies include competitive sailing, snow skiing, and playing the cello. He has played the cello for over 30 years in the Corpus Christi, Galveston, and Lubbock Symphonies.
